Socorro alquem pode me ajudar ??????

Delphi

14/05/2003

tenho um arquivo TXT e preciso atualizar o bd SQL Server, sempre que este arquivo TXT é alterado, alguem pode me esplicar ou me dar alguma dica de site ....


Obrigado

Edmar :idea:


Martelato

Martelato

Curtidas 0

Respostas

Dbezerra

Dbezerra

14/05/2003

falae cumpadi!

acho q tenho como te ajudar, mas antes eu gostaria q vc explicasse melhor qual eh a sua dificuldade...


GOSTEI 0
Martelato

Martelato

14/05/2003

cara, tenho este codigo para gravar um txt em uma tabela sql, cliente/servidor, eu preciso que ao carregar o form da aplicacao eu verifico se o arquivo foi alterado, se for treu o codigo devera apagar a tabela e logo apos atualizar com o arquivo novo.. estou aguardanto
obrigado

Edmar


procedure TfrmPedidos.CopiaTXT(Sender: TObject);
var
TXT : TextFile ;
Entrada : String ;
begin
AssignFile(TXT, ´C:\USIProjetos\Tabelas\Prods.TXT´);
Reset(TXT) ;
while not Eoln(TXT) do
begin
Readln(TXT,Entrada) ;
with tadoquery.create(nil) do
try
connection := suaconexao;
sql.add(´insert suatabela(campo1,campo2....)´;
sql.add(´values(:campo1, :campo2, ...)´
parameters.itens[0].datatype := ftstring;
parameters.itens[1].datatype := ftinteger;
parameters[0].value :=Copy(Entrada,01,09) ;
parameters[1].value := Copy(Entrada,10,40) ;
execsql;
finally
free;
end;

end;
CloseFile(TXT) ;
btnCopia.Enabled := False ;
end;


GOSTEI 0
Dbezerra

Dbezerra

14/05/2003

de q forma este arquivo pode ser alterado??? linhas sao adicionadas, retiradas...???
teria como vc guardar em algum lugar alguma caracteristica deste arquivo ao sair da sua aplicacao para q, ao entrar nela novamente, vc verifique se esta caracteristica foi alterada, como tamanho, data de modificacao???

valeu


GOSTEI 0
POSTAR